What Watertown Town homes commonly need

New England's long, cold winters put the repair list on a seasonal clock: heating systems run hard, freeze-ups and ice dams threaten pipes and roofs, and the region's older housing stock keeps plaster, drywall, and system-update work steady. Damp springs and humid summers make basement and moisture management a recurring concern. Watertown Town home-service costs

Typical 2026 ranges for common jobs, adjusted for Massachusetts labor and material costs. Deck build in Watertown Town typically runs $9,750–$14,750 in our 2026 cost model, adjusted for Massachusetts labor and materials — a local range, not a flat national figure.

JobTypical range
Drywall repair$325$500
Water heater replacement$1,550$2,300
Central AC repair$425$650
Electrical panel upgrade$1,950$2,950
Roof replacement (planned)$13,500$20,000
Deck build$9,750$14,750
Deep house cleaning$200$300
Updated 2026Watertown Town, MA ranges from our 2026 cost model, not quotes.
